What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Software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Software Engineer, you need strong programming skills, a solid understanding of computer science fundamentals, and typically a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with development tools, version control systems like Git, and frameworks or languages such as Python, Java, or JavaScript is essential. Problem-solving, teamwork, and effective communication are standout soft skills in this role. These skills and qualities are crucial for building robust software solutions, collaborating with teams, and adapting to evolving technology.

How does a Software Engineer typically collaborate with cross-functional teams during a project?

Software Engineers frequently work alongside product managers, designers, and quality assurance specialists to deliver robust solutions. Collaboration usually involves regular meetings to clarify requirements, code reviews to ensure quality, and agile ceremonies like stand-ups or sprint planning to coordinate progress. Effective communication and adaptability are essential, as priorities and project scopes may shift based on feedback from various stakeholders. This teamwork fosters a dynamic environment where engineers can both learn from and contribute to multiple areas of the product lifecycle.

Which is the highest paying software job?

Software engineering roles such as software architects, machine learning engineers, and senior software developers tend to have the highest salaries in the industry. These positions often require advanced skills, extensive experience, and knowledge of specialized tools or programming languages, and they typically offer compensation significantly above average software roles.
